Ergonomic Chairs for Maximum Workplace Ease

Investing in an ergonomic chair is essential for maintaining productivity throughout your workday. Properly supported posture can dramatically reduce the risk of aches and pains, leading to improved overall well-being. A good ergonomic chair provides adjustable height, armrests, and lumbar support to accommodate your individual needs, promising a comfortable and supportive seating experience.

  • Consider adjustable armrests to reduce strain on your shoulders and wrists.
  • Pick a chair with sufficient lumbar support to promote the natural curve of your lower back.
  • Modify your seating position throughout the day to avoid muscle stiffness and discomfort.

Picking Office Furniture Essentials: A Guide to Acquisition

Creating a efficient workspace starts with the right office furniture. Committing in quality pieces that match your requirements can significantly enhance your overall office.

When selecting office furniture, consider the below factors:

  • Size Available: Measure your workspace carefully to guarantee that furniture fits comfortably and doesn't limit movement.
  • Purpose: Determine the chief functions of your workspace and choose furniture that accommodates those tasks.
  • Ergonomics: Prioritize comfortable designs to reduce strain and promote a healthy stance.
  • Style: Select furniture that complements your overall office theme.
  • Budget: Set a realistic budget and explore various options within your price range.
